Daughter of the Sea

By Doherty, Berlie & Bailey, Siân

Publishers Summary:
While at sea during a freak storm near his island home in the far north, a fisherman finds a baby girl, and though he and his wife love her as their own, they realize that they may not be able to keep her from returning to the sea.

Gr 5-8 Readers who grew up with repeated viewings of Disney's The Little Mermaid have a richer, darker whale of a tale in store for them. Gioga, named after a mythic sea princess, is rescued by a kindly fisherman and taken home to his barren wife. After convincing the neighbors that she miraculously gave birth to the infant, a joyous celebration is given to welcome the babe.
